The album “Ziggy Stardust” released in 1972 is David Bowie’s masterpiece and a timeless masterpiece as a historical masterpiece of 70’s rock. Newly released from the Archive Collection as a 50th Anniversary Collector’s Edition! CD1 is “Ziggy Stardust BBC Tracks”, which reconstructs the album “Ziggy Stardust” based on the BBC live sound source of the first original edited multi-track stereo remaster. Focusing on the BBC live from January to May 1972, “Soul Love” and “It Ain’t Easy” from 1971, which were not recorded at BBC, are added to reproduce all the songs of the album “Ziggy Stardust” live in the studio. The album reconstruction with a straight live band performance by Spiders from Mars, which is different from the finished form of the studio recording, is also attracting attention as an alternate album. Basically, the BBC live at that time has been released as a mono sound source, but this time it has been made into real stereo by multi-track editing for the first time. The latest mix, in which the vocals and performance are clearly separated and even more powerful, is a must-listen. CD2 contains all the songs on the album in a low mix that focuses on the vivid vocals and guitars that convey the breath, and does not include overdubs such as drums and orchestration, as “Naked Tracks”. It is an interesting sound source that brings out sounds that are usually buried. In addition, TV live sound sources such as “Top of the Pops” and “OGWT” other than BBC radio are also included as BBC-related sound sources from 1972. The DVD is the “Ziggy Stardust 1972 Collection”, a video collection that traces the trajectory of Ziggy Stardust from the birth of Ziggy to his heyday, collecting precious live video records from 1972, TV, and promotional videos. The album includes live footage of Ziggy’s early days, with audio recorded on precious silent film, news footage of Rainbow with Lindsay Kemp’s pantomime, live footage of Santa Monica, and even a variety of promo footage.
